The NBA season is falling apart, and it was entirely predictable – Fox Sports
We don’t want to alarm you, but some people in the US may not be taking COVID completely seriously.

The NBA made it nine games postponed in less than a week when it confirmed on Friday morning Phoenix would miss a third consecutive game due to COVID-19 contact tracing.
The Suns, who at 7-4 have been one of the stories of the season, will end up missing games against the Pacers, Warriors and Hawks because they didnt have eight available players. Theyre currently scheduled to face the Grizzlies on Tuesday.
